MySql
烟雨平生V
这个作者很懒,什么都没留下…
展开
-
牛皮了!2020最全MySQL索引优化架构+索引系统+数据结构选择+红黑树+B树
MySQL架构 哈希表:哈希冲突 MySQL数据结构选择 hash表的索引格式+二叉树的索引格式+红黑树的索引格式 MySQL索引系统 B+树添加和删除数据图解 红黑树 结合视频资料 如何获取? 以上 MySQL索引优化+系统+架构+数据结构选择+红黑树+B+树等视频+文档全套资料,转发这篇文章,关注我,扫描下方图中二维码添加小助手VX 结合MySQL文档资料 ...原创 2020-09-14 21:18:59 · 410 阅读 · 4 评论 -
你要连MySQL事务实现的基本原理都不懂,那你的面试基本凉凉
相信大家都用过事务以及了解他的特点,如原子性(Atomicity),一致性(Consistency),隔离性(Isolation)以及持久性(Durability)等。今天想跟大家一起研究下事务内部到底是怎么实现的,再讲解前我想先抛出个问题: 事务想要做到什么效果? 按我理解,无非是要做到可靠性以及并发处理 可靠性:数据库要保证当insert或update操作时抛异常或者数据库crash的时候需要保障数据的操作前后的一致,想要做到这个,我需要知道我修改之前和修改之后的状态,所以就有了undo...原创 2020-09-12 13:55:44 · 575 阅读 · 1 评论 -
聊聊Mysql——慢sql优化方法论
千里之堤,溃于蚁穴。一个在完美的架构,因为一个慢Sql,会导致系统直接崩溃。总结了一些解决慢sql的方法,供参考。 一、慢sql优化 订阅每日慢日志,优先解决调用次数多的慢sql,因慢sql优化的知识点非常多,只列举几个容易忽视的地方。 注意: 1、数据量不同,查询条件不同,sql使用的索引可能是不一样的,要构造多种查询条件去测试。 2、避免所有字段都返回,尽量使用覆盖索引,解决慢sql问题,终归是与库的磁盘IO、CPU做抗争。 3、避免隐式转换造成的索引无法使用问题。 4、控制好事...原创 2020-09-04 11:00:56 · 562 阅读 · 0 评论 -
MySQL深度解析,基础+高级篇数据库教程-从入门到入坟
前言 作为一名编程人员,对MySQL一定不会陌生,尤其是互联网行业,对MySQL的使用是比较多的。对于求职者来说,MySQL又是面试中一定会问到的重点,很多人拥有大厂梦,却因为MySQL败下阵来。实际上,MySQL并不难,今天这份最全的MySQL高性能,一共900页,几乎涵盖了MySQL的所有知识,尤其突出了实战技能和高级知识点,无论是工作还是面试看完这篇就足够了! 话不多说了,一起来看看这份文档里的内容吧 目录 第一章:MySQL架构与历史 第二章:MySQL基准测试 ..原创 2020-08-19 16:43:00 · 560 阅读 · 1 评论 -
Github下载即将破百万的PDF:双十一高并发亿级流量秒杀顶级教程
淘宝双11,618的京东节,滴滴打车高峰如何抗住亿级的并发量? “秒杀”对于程序员来讲意味着巨大的挑战。 如何让系统面对百万级的请求流量不出故障? 如何保证高并发情况下数据的一致性写? 如何在不堆服务器的情况下应对是平时数百上千倍的并发访问? 如何分别针对大流量的读写请求进行服务端的极致优化? 话不多说先睹为快 因章节资料过多,所以就不给大家全部展示出来了。需要获取这份PDF的小伙伴可以转发+关注后私信(学习)获取 一,秒杀系统架构设计都有哪些关键点? 二、设计秒杀系统时应该注.原创 2020-07-30 19:37:27 · 763 阅读 · 0 评论